WebJun 18, 2024 · Two hours after ED arrival, Vitals: hypotensive (80/38 mmHg), tachypneic (34 b/min), febrile (39.1 °C) and tachycardic (113). Fluid boluses of 2 L failed to normalize BP or HR. EKG: sinus tachycardia and S1Q3T3 without acute ischemia. Troponin and BNP were elevated to 0.112 (≤ 0.010 ng/mL) and 8718 (≤ 125 pg/mL), respectively. Web1 day ago · admission. At presentation, she was febrile (101.2 °F), tachycardic (118 bpm), and hypoxic (87% on room air). The patient was placed on noninvasive positive pressure ventilation and was admitted to ICU. A physical exam revealed diminished breath sounds in the right lung base, with minimal wheezing scattered throughout both lungs.

WebApr 13, 2024 · Sinus tachycardia (a normal increase in heart rate) is usually occurs due to excitement, physical activity or fever. The increase in heart rate is not alarmingly high and normalcy returns without treatment. In a few rare cases, diseases like high thyroid activity or anemia end up causing tachycardia.
